Substance Abuse/Addiction Counseling is the 254th most popular major in the country with 5,433 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across Texas, there were 357 substance abuse/addiction counseling gra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 13 substance abuse/addiction counseling graduates with average earnings and debt of $39,932 and $25,894 respectively.

For this year’s “Schools for a Bachelor’s Highly Focused on Substance Abuse/Addiction Counseling Major in Texas” ranking, we looked at 3 colleges that offer a degree in substance abuse/addiction counseling. The colleges and universities that top this list are recognized because their substance abuse/addiction counseling program is one of the largest majors offered at the school.

Out of the 3 schools in the Schools for a Bachelor’s Highly Focused on Substance Abuse/Addiction Counseling Major in Texas that were part of this year’s ranking, The University of Texas Rio Grande Valley landed the #1 spot on the list. This large school is located in Edinburg, Texas, and it awarded 13 bachelors’s substance abuse/addiction counseling degrees in 2020-2021.

The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 0.7%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%.
